About RBC Small Cap Core Fund

This fund primarily allocates a significant portion—at least 80%—of its capital to the common stock holdings of smaller corporations. The advisor defines these "small companies" as those whose market capitalization falls within the range of the Russell 2000® Index at the time the initial investment is made. Additionally, the investment team seamlessly integrates environmental, social, and governance (ESG) criteria into its fundamental investment analysis, making it an inherent part of their decision-making process.
